A lot of us do own transfers...quality depends on printer inkjet or laser and then the quality of the paper. Right now I have not seen a good paper for dark garments..there are a couple good papers for light colors, imageclip, duracotton, chromablast or ironall. search the forum for info on these and others and also check our forum vendors. I think the cost of the plastisol will depend on size..etc..contact a vendor direct
